Market volatility can be a daunting obstacle for investors, often inducing feelings of uncertainty and fear. However, embracing the inherent shifts in the market can empower you to make strategic investment moves.
A key tactic for navigating volatility is diversification. By spreading your investments across various asset classes, you can mitigate the impact of any single market industry performing poorly.
Furthermore, it's vital to have a sustained investment horizon. Market turbulence is a expected occurrence, and fleeting price swings should not deter your overall investment plan.
Concisely, investing in volatile markets requires patience. By implementing a sound investment plan and remaining dedicated on your long-term goals, you can effectively navigate market changes.

Debt Management Strategies for Financial Stability
Achieving economic stability often hinges on effectively managing debt. A well-structured debt management plan can alleviate stress and pave the way to a secure financial future. Start by analyzing your current debt situation, including the total amount owed, interest rates, and minimum monthly payments. Next, create a comprehensive budget that tracks income and expenses, enabling you to pinpoint areas where you can minimize spending.
Consider strategies such as integration of debts into a single loan with a lower interest rate. Explore negotiating with creditors for better terms, including reduced payments or waived fees. If you're struggling to make ends meet, seek guidance from reputable credit counseling agencies that can provide personalized advice and explore debt relief options. Remember, consistency in following your debt management plan is crucial for achieving long-term financial success.
